Buying Guide: Key Considerations for Large File Boxes With Lids
- Size and capacity: Choose cubic capacity and dimensions that fit your typical document sizes (letter vs. legal) and the amount of paperwork you need to store.
- Sealing and moisture resistance: For damp environments or frequent moves, look for weatherproof seals or latching lids that minimize dust and moisture intrusion.
- Material and durability: Durable plastic boxes are ideal for frequent transport, while cardboard options offer cost savings for archival storage. Consider load-bearing capacity and the ability to stack safely.
- Hanging file compatibility: If you use hanging file folders, ensure the box includes a sturdy ledge or rim that accommodates them securely.
- Portability features: Handles, latches, and lockable lids enhance transportability and security, especially for sensitive documents.
- Visibility: See-through sides help locate items quickly without opening lids, saving time in busy office environments.
- Stackability and nestability: Grooved lids and bodies improve stability when stacking, enabling efficient use of vertical space.
- Budget vs. frequency of use: Reusable plastic options deliver long-term value for frequent movers, while cardboard variants can serve occasional archival storage.
- Maintenance and cleaning: Smooth interiors and accessible lids simplify cleaning and reducing document dust buildup.
- Multiple-pack options: If you manage large workflows or office teams, consider multi-pack offerings to standardize storage across departments.
